24?7Sports spoke with cornerback Brandon Feamster (6-2/180/4.5) recently. Feamster attends Downingtown East High School located in Exton, PA.
7_925102.jpg

Feamster talks about his Temple offer and recruitment.
The first offer always feels good.
Temple is interested in me as a corner, safety or maybe even linebacker. Coach Brandon Noble is recruiting me. I talk with Coach Noble two or three times a week.
A lot of other schools are showing interest. Pitt, Rutgers, Syracuse, and Rhode Island have all contacted me since the Temple offer.
I have been to a number of spring practices. I will camp at Temple.
I also plan to camp at UCONN. I will visit Pitt, Rutgers and possibly UMASS and Old Dominion.

Coach Noble is no stranger to Downingtown East High School. He recruited Elijah Griffin last year to Coastal Carolina while a members of the Chanticleers staff. Noble is also recruiting Feamster’s teammate, Ryley Angeline.
Ryley and I are close friends.
Feamster on his age, academics and off season workouts
I am only 16 and my birthday is December 4th.
I am taking prep courses for the SATs and ACTs. My academics have been improving over the past few semesters.
I have been lifting and doing speed work.
I ran a 4.52 last year. I am much faster this year.
I use to play basketball and run track. I have been concentrating on football.

What are your expectations for next season?
We lost in the first round of the playoffs last season. We want to make a much deeper ‘run’ this season.
I am trying to convince coach to allow me to play offensive. I want to be a wide receiver. Last season no one went both ways.
We lost a lot of players from the 2012 season. We expect to be very good again this season.

Feamster on his family, and his extracurricular activities.
Our family moved to Chester Springs in 2006. We previously lived in Mount Airy.
I have a little brother. He is more of a basketball player but he plays football. My parents are from Philadelphia. My Dad went to Temple and my Mom went to Cheney.
My uncle also went to Temple.
I played in the band my freshman year. We went to the Rose Bowl parade. I played the trumpet.
I got a group of my teammates together and we volunteered for ‘The Buddy Walk’ at Archbishop Carroll High School. That’s a walk for people with Down syndrome.
